尽管标题中提到的“MySQL2008”可能让人误以为是指特定于2008年的版本,但实际上,MySQL在近年来已经发布了多个更新版本,其中MySQL8.x系列尤为受欢迎
为了获取最新功能和安全更新,我们通常会推荐下载并安装最新的MySQL版本,而不是寻找早已过时的旧版本
因此,本文将基于最新的MySQL8.x版本,提供一份详尽的官网下载与安装教程
一、下载MySQL8.x版本 首先,访问MySQL的官方网站是获取最新软件版本的最佳途径
MySQL的官方网站地址是:【MySQL官网下载页面】(https://dev.mysql.com/downloads/mysql/)
在这个页面上,你可以找到适用于不同操作系统(如Windows、Linux、macOS等)的MySQL安装包
步骤1:选择操作系统 在下载页面上,首先选择你的操作系统
对于大多数Windows用户来说,只需点击“Windows”选项即可
步骤2:选择安装包类型 接下来,你需要选择安装包的类型
MySQL提供了多种安装包,包括MySQL Installer、MySQL Community Server、MySQL Cluster等
对于大多数用户来说,选择“MySQL Community Server”是最合适的选择,因为它是免费的且功能完整
步骤3:选择版本 在选择安装包类型后,你需要选择具体的版本
MySQL8.x系列提供了多个小版本更新,通常建议选择最新的稳定版本以确保获得最新的功能和安全修复
步骤4:下载安装包 一旦你确定了要下载的版本,点击“Download”按钮即可开始下载
在下载过程中,你可能会被要求登录MySQL账户或提供一些基本信息
如果你没有MySQL账户,可以选择“No thanks, just start my download”来跳过登录步骤
二、安装MySQL8.x版本 下载完成后,双击安装包开始安装过程
以下是详细的安装步骤: 步骤1:运行安装包 双击下载得到的安装包文件(如mysql-installer-community-8.x.x.msi),运行安装向导
步骤2:接受许可协议 在安装向导中,首先会要求你接受MySQL的许可协议
仔细阅读协议内容后,勾选“I accept the license terms”选项,然后点击“Next”继续
步骤3:选择安装类型 接下来,你需要选择安装类型
MySQL提供了多种安装类型供选择,包括“Developer Default”、“Server only”、“Client only”、“Full”和“Custom”
对于大多数用户来说,建议选择“Server only”类型以仅安装MySQL服务器组件,这样可以减少不必要的依赖和占用空间
步骤4:执行安装 在选择安装类型后,点击“Next”进入安装步骤
安装向导会自动检测你的系统环境并准备安装所需的组件
一旦准备完成,点击“Execute”按钮开始安装过程
安装过程中可能会要求你确认一些安装选项或提供额外的信息,按照提示操作即可
步骤5:配置MySQL服务器 安装完成后,安装向导会自动进入配置页面
在这个页面上,你需要配置MySQL服务器的各项参数
-配置类型:选择“Development Machine”(开发机器)、“Server Machine”(服务器机器)或“Dedicated Machine”(专用机器)
根据你的用途选择相应的类型配置
-端口号:默认端口号是3306,你可以在输入框中更改它
如果你打算通过TCP/IP连接MySQL服务器,请确保该端口号没有被其他服务占用
-防火墙设置:如果数据库只在本机使用,可以勾选“Open Firewall port for network access”来打开防火墙端口;如果需要远程调用,则不要勾选
-高级选项:如果你需要配置高级选项,可以勾选“Show Advanced Options”来展开更多配置选项
这些选项包括日志文件存储路径、慢查询日志、二进制日志等
步骤6:设置账户和密码 在账户和角色配置界面中,你需要为root账户设置密码
root账户拥有数据库的所有权限,因此请务必设置一个强密码以确保数据库安全
你还可以点击“Add User”按钮添加其他用户,并为他们分配相应的权限等级
步骤7:配置Windows服务 将MySQL服务配置成Windows服务后,MySQL服务会自动随着Windows操作系统的启动而启动
在Windows服务配置界面中,你可以设置Windows服务名称和运行账户
保持默认配置即可,然后点击“Next”继续
步骤8:应用配置并完成安装 经过上述配置后,一个MySQL数据库已基本配置完成
点击“Next”进入安装完成页面,然后点击“Finish”按钮完成安装过程
三、验证MySQL安装 安装完成后,你需要验证MySQL是否成功安装并配置正确
以下是验证步骤: 步骤1:添加环境变量 为了在任何目录下都能运行MySQL命令,你需要将MySQL安装目录下的bin目录添加到系统的环境变量中
右击“计算机”图标,选择“属性”,然后点击“高级系统设置”->“环境变量”
在系统变量中找到“Path”项并点击编辑,在末尾加上英文分号和MySQL bin目录的路径(如C:Program FilesMySQLMySQL Server8.0bin)
步骤2:运行MySQL命令行客户端 打开命令提示符窗口(cmd),输入“mysql -u root -p”并按回车
系统会提示你输入密码,输入你之前设置的root账户密码即可登录MySQL服务器
步骤3:执行SQL语句 登录成功后,你可以执行一些SQL语句来验证MySQL是否工作正常
例如,输入“SHOW DATABASES;”来查看所有数据库列表
如果看到系统自带的数据库(如information_schema、mysql、performance_schema等),则说明MySQL安装成功并配置正确
四、注意事项与常见问题解决方法 在安装和配置MySQL过程中,可能会遇到一些常见问题
以下是一些注意事项和解决方法: -确保以管理员身份运行安装程序:在安装MySQL时,请确保以管理员身份运行安装程序以避免权限问题
-检查端口占用情况:在配置MySQL服务器时,请确保所选端口没有被其他服务占用
如果端口被占用,请更改端口号或关闭占用该端口的服务
-防火墙设置:如果你的数据库需要远程访问,请确保防火墙允许MySQL服务的端口通过
同时,也要确保你的路由器或网络防火墙允许外部访问该端口
-解决安装过程中的错误:如果在安装过程中遇到错误提示,请仔细阅读错误信息并按照提示进行操作
常见的错误包括文件读取失败、缺少依赖组件等
你可以